Meryeta Odine (born February 24, 1997 ) is a Canadian snowboarder . She starts in the snowboard cross discipline.

Career

Odine mainly took part in the Nor Am Cup from 2013 to 2016. She scored three wins and won the overall standings in the 2015/16 season. She made her debut in the Snowboard World Cup in March 2015 in La Molina , which she finished in 16th place. At the 2015 Snowboard Junior World Championships in Yabuli , she came in tenth place. In February 2016 in Pyeongchang she achieved her first top ten placement in the World Cup with sixth place. At the Snowboard Junior World Championships 2016 in Rogla she came fourth. In the 2016/17 season she made six World Cup appearances, twice in the top ten. She achieved third place in Feldberg and reached 12th place in the Snowboard Cross World Cup at the end of the season. At the Snowboard Junior World Championships 2017 in Klinovec she achieved 13th place. At the Snowboard World Championships 2019 in Park City , she took 13th place in the individual and tenth place in the team competition.
